I didn’t like this as much when Penryn and Raffe we’re apart. I think they’re a great duo, and most of the good action happens when they’re together. There was still some great stuff that happened when they were apart, but we get most of the banter and stuff from these two so I think that’s just what makes it better.

I love that the heroine in this isn’t perfect. She has a love hate thing with her family and doesn’t always stick around to save the day. That doesn’t usually happen and it’s kinda nice to see, even if at times Penryn is quite cold and heartless it also makes sense with her family’s history at times.

I do feel it could have been a tiny bit shorter, but I also don’t know what you’d cut out.
